Date: Sat 20 Jun 2026 09:54:22 PM UTC By: Doug McIlroy <dougmcilroy>
 groff -p - >/dev/null
.PS
define x % [

.PE
pic:<standard input>:4: error: missing closing delimiter

The lne number is that of the last line of pic code. Essentially the
diagnostic says something is wrong somewhere in the whole pic script. It
doesn't give a hint of what kind of delimiter is missing.

(Actually two closing delimiters are missing, though one won't be detected
unless it arises in a macro expansion. To further confound the situation, pic
has at least two more kinds of closing delimiter: " and ).
